CRPS stands for Common Redundant Power Supply. Designed specifically for servers, storage, and networking systems, it features high power density, hot-swap capabilities, broad compatibility, and redundancy. Compared to standard ATX power supplies, CRPS delivers superior stability in a more compact form factor, meeting the demands of modern high-density racks.
Yes, CRPS power supplies support N+1 redundant configurations. If one module fails, the other automatically takes over, ensuring uninterrupted operation. The hot-swap feature allows for the replacement of a faulty module while the system is running without needing to power down, significantly improving system availability and maintenance convenience.
FSP's CRPS power supplies strictly follow Intel's design guidelines, typically measuring 73.5mm (W) x 185 or 265mm (L) with a 1U height. We offer a wide power range including 300W, 550W, 800W, 1200W, 1300W, 1600W, 2000W, 2400W, 2700W, 3000W, 3200W, and 3600W to meet various host system requirements. Yes, FSP's CRPS series fully supports the PMBus communication protocol. This allows users to monitor real-time output voltage, current, power, fan speed, and temperature via the motherboard or BMC, while also supporting remote fault diagnostics and predictive maintenance. Please ensure your system has a compatible PMBus interface.
